You can't use iTunes to create an .iso image with audio tracks instead of burning them to a cd. Nor make iTunes convert a mp3 file to an audio track and store it on your hdd. All you can do is to convert between formats: mp3, wav, aac, apple lossless, aiff.

You cannot create an .iso image from an Audio CD, no matter what application you use. You can create .nrg, .bin/cue, but not an .iso.
